Join Your Dark Companion hosts for an inside look at The Voice with Season 16 champion Maelyn Jarmon, a Dallas native who never actually watched the show before winning it. Discover how a singer with partial hearing loss navigated blind auditions, worked with coach John Legend, and battled through laryngitis on live TV to claim the title. Maelyn shares candid behind-the-scenes stories about song selection, record label challenges, and her journey from Broadway to reality TV stardom, plus her love for artists like Joni Mitchell and what's next in her music career.
